The effects on families of the membership in a street gang of a family member tend to vary according the character of each specific family. Many families from which street gang members are drawn are dysfunctional at the time a family member joins a street gang (Huff, 1990, pp. 5061, 161175, 206). Often, the dysfunctional character of the family is a major motivation for joining a street gang (Bing, 1989, pp. 5160; Taylor, 1990, pp. 3239). Even in a dysfunctional family, street gang membership

by a family member is not a positive experience. The problems for the family stemming from street gang participation by one of its own members, however, is just one more in a veritable litany of serious problems, adverse events, and disruptions to stability which must be confronted by such a family.

Highly stable, functionally effective families seldom supply the troops for street gangs (Huff, 1990, pp. 5061, 161175, 206). When a member of such a family does participate in a street gang, however, the effect on the family tends to be devastating. Chaos replaces stability, and dysfunctionality begins to appear where it has not been previously experienced.
